def test_boolean_score_types():
"""Test that BOOLEAN score types are properly ingested and persisted."""
from langfuse.api import ScoreDataType

langfuse_client = get_client()

def boolean_evaluator(*, input, output, expected_output=None, **kwargs):
"""Boolean evaluator that checks if output contains the expected answer."""
if not expected_output:
return Evaluation(
name="has_expected_content",
value=False,
data_type=ScoreDataType.BOOLEAN,
comment="No expected output to check",
)

contains_expected = expected_output.lower() in str(output).lower()
return Evaluation(
name="has_expected_content",
value=contains_expected,
data_type=ScoreDataType.BOOLEAN,
comment=f"Output {'contains' if contains_expected else 'does not contain'} expected content",
)

def boolean_run_evaluator(*, item_results: List[ExperimentItemResult], **kwargs):
"""Run evaluator that returns boolean based on all items passing."""
if not item_results:
return Evaluation(
name="all_items_pass",
value=False,
data_type=ScoreDataType.BOOLEAN,
comment="No items to evaluate",
)

# Check if all boolean evaluations are True
all_pass = True
for item_result in item_results:
for evaluation in item_result.evaluations:
if (
evaluation.name == "has_expected_content"
and evaluation.value is False
):
all_pass = False
break
if not all_pass:
break

return Evaluation(
name="all_items_pass",
value=all_pass,
data_type=ScoreDataType.BOOLEAN,
comment=f"{'All' if all_pass else 'Not all'} items passed the boolean evaluation",
)

# Test data where some items should pass and some should fail
test_data = [
{"input": "What is the capital of Germany?", "expected_output": "Berlin"},
{"input": "What is the capital of France?", "expected_output": "Paris"},
{"input": "What is the capital of Spain?", "expected_output": "Madrid"},
]

# Task that returns correct answers for Germany and France, but wrong for Spain
def mock_task_with_boolean_results(*, item: ExperimentItem, **kwargs):
input_val = (
item.get("input")
if isinstance(item, dict)
else getattr(item, "input", "unknown")
)
input_str = str(input_val) if input_val is not None else ""

if "Germany" in input_str:
return "The capital is Berlin"
elif "France" in input_str:
return "The capital is Paris"
else:
return "I don't know the capital"

result = langfuse_client.run_experiment(
name="Boolean score type test",
description="Test BOOLEAN data type in scores",
data=test_data,
task=mock_task_with_boolean_results,
evaluators=[boolean_evaluator],
run_evaluators=[boolean_run_evaluator],
)

# Validate basic result structure
assert len(result.item_results) == 3
assert len(result.run_evaluations) == 1

# Validate individual item evaluations have boolean values
expected_results = [
True,
True,
False,
] # Germany and France should pass, Spain should fail
for i, item_result in enumerate(result.item_results):
assert len(item_result.evaluations) == 1
eval_result = item_result.evaluations[0]
assert eval_result.name == "has_expected_content"
assert isinstance(eval_result.value, bool)
assert eval_result.value == expected_results[i]
assert eval_result.data_type == ScoreDataType.BOOLEAN

# Validate run evaluation is boolean and should be False (not all items passed)
run_eval = result.run_evaluations[0]
assert run_eval.name == "all_items_pass"
assert isinstance(run_eval.value, bool)
assert run_eval.value is False # Spain should fail, so not all pass
assert run_eval.data_type == ScoreDataType.BOOLEAN

# Flush and wait for server processing
langfuse_client.flush()
time.sleep(3)

# Verify scores are persisted via API with correct data types
api = get_api()
for i, item_result in enumerate(result.item_results):
trace_id = item_result.trace_id
assert trace_id is not None, f"Item {i} should have a trace_id"

# Fetch trace from API to verify score persistence
trace = api.trace.get(trace_id)
assert trace is not None, f"Trace {trace_id} should exist"

for score in trace.scores:
assert score.data_type == "BOOLEAN"
